Crisis Communications: Managing a Critical Incident for Public Safety Dispatchers


Description

Public safety dispatchers are the first responders to critical incidents ranging from acts of nature, to major accidents, to active shooters. This course will offer the 911 operator valuable tools they can utilize during critical incident calls for service. The webinar will also share with the operators what to expect during major large-scale critical incident calls. The course will include verbal neuroscience techniques that can be utilized for soliciting information.

Upon Completion:

  • Define critical incident, crisis communications management
  • Better manage phone and radio calls for critical incidents
  • Recognize constricted thinking on the part of the caller
  • Employ proper questioning techniques
  • Know 6 key things to expect during a large-scale critical incident scenario
  • Ask follow-up questions to assist in managing the incident
